The New City Without Pain

And I saw a new heaven and a new earth: for the first heaven and the first earth were passed away; and there was no more sea.

Revelation 21:1

My son, my daughter, I know that here, on this earth, pain sometimes seems to have no end in sight, a cycle that repeats itself. Wars inside the home, sick bodies, broken hearts, goodbyes that never should have come so soon. All of this grieves me deeply too — don't think I watch from a distance without caring.

But I have already prepared something else, something far greater: a new heaven, a new earth, where everything that hurts today simply ceases to exist forever. This is not a fairy tale to help you endure suffering in silence until the end. It is a real, concrete promise, one I signed with my own word.

While that day has not yet arrived in its fullness, I bring little pieces of that new city into your life today: moments of genuine peace, of real healing, of possible new beginnings. They are samples of what is already stored up, waiting for you. The pain of now has an expiration date; the new city does not.
